Step 4: Watchdog migration. The Brightgate kiosk app now uses the Sentrel watchdog instead of the legacy keepalive script. Stop the old service, remove its cron entry, and install Sentrel from the internal package feed. Do not copy the old config file; the schema changed. Heartbeat interval and restart thresholds are stricter now, so test on a staging kiosk first. Apply the following configuration values before first boot.

config for tagaf-bawif:
[norok]
host = norok.ordinworks.local
user = norok_svc
database = norok_prod

- [ ] **Pin your deps, please.** Before you publish a plugin to the Glimmerdock marketplace, every dependency must be pinned to an exact version — no carets, no tildes, no "latest." We've had three breakages this quarter from floating ranges, and it's always painful to trace. Run the pin-checker locally and confirm a clean pass. The toolchain build we validated this policy against is listed below.

session token of yahap-fafop = htk9_f6aa94135

## Changelog — Key Rotation (Cycle 14)

This entry covers the scheduled rotation for Murmurbay, our notoriously chatty telemetry service. As part of this cycle we also tightened log sampling from 1:50 to 1:200 on the ingest tier, which should cut noise without losing error visibility. If you are onboarding as a contractor, note that old artifacts signed under the previous key remain valid until the grace window closes at month end. All new builds must be signed with the rotated key, provided below.

deploy key for yadup-badug: bky6_rLH3qD